Keyser's season ends with 5-2 loss to Herbert Hoover

SOUTH CHARLESTON, W.Va. — After keeping its season alive earlier in the day, Keyser’s run came to an end in the Class AAA Tournament, falling 5-2 to Herbert Hoover on Wednesday.

The Golden Tornado (25-8) led 1-0 through four innings, then the Huskies (27-9) scored one in the fifth and four in the sixth to pull away.

Leighton Johnson hit an inside-the-park home run to right in the top of the fourth to put Keyser ahead 1-0.

Herbert Hoover answered with a fielder’s choice in the fifth, then scored in the sxith on an error and three consecutive hits.

All three hits came with two outs, giving the Huskies a 5-1 lead.

Brielle Root answered with an RBI single in the top of the seventh.

With two on and one out, a fielder’s choice and pop-up ended the game.

Bibs Felton went 3 for 4 against Hoover and finished the tournament 8 for 10 with five walks and an RBI.

Leah Fouts had a pair of hits for Keyser.

Johnson struck out six across five total innings, re-entering in the sixth for Tavery Lyons.

Johnson was charged with four runs (all unearned) on five hits and a walk.

Kaylyn Harper went the distance, allowing two runs on nine hits with no walks and two strikeouts for the Huskies.

Keyser reached its third state tournament in program history and second in three seasons.
